Definitions of soothing word

  • adjective soothing that soothes: a soothing voice. 1
  • adjective soothing tending to assuage pain: a soothing cough syrup. 1
  • verb with object soothing to tranquilize or calm, as a person or the feelings; relieve, comfort, or refresh: soothing someone's anger; to soothe someone with a hot drink. 1
  • verb with object soothing to mitigate, assuage, or allay, as pain, sorrow, or doubt: to soothe sunburned skin. 1
  • verb without object soothing to exert a soothing influence; bring tranquillity, calm, ease, or comfort. 1
  • adjective soothing having a calming, assuaging, or relieving effect 0

Origin of soothing

First appearance:

before 1590
One of the 37% oldest English words
First recorded in 1590-1600; soothe + -ing2
